Who Should Apply?

We’re looking for dancers who have:

  • A strong dance foundation (minimum 5 years of focused training)
  • Experience in all three genres: ballet, modern, and jazz
  • Strong technique and musicality
  • Clear footwork and body alignment
  • The ability to quickly absorb and apply new movement
  • Performance experience (recommended)

Exclusive Opportunities

Career Prospects

Agencies and companies from across the country, including Go2Talent, Royal Caribbean Cruise Lines, and Cirque du Soleil, to name a few, regularly audition our students in person right here on campus. These private auditions with industry professionals provide invaluable opportunities for our dancers to launch their careers.

Dancer Well-Being

Our program prioritizes the longevity and overall health of dancers through our dedicated Performance Medicine Program. With an onsite dietitian and athletic trainer, we ensure students receive comprehensive support for their physical well-being.

Performances & More

Students have the invaluable chance to perform and collaborate with renowned faculty and guest artists both on and off campus. Each year, they are guaranteed a performance on the Stevie Eller Dance Theatre stage, providing real-world experience and enhancing their resumes with vital industry exposure.

Key Features

Stevie Eller Dance Theatre

The UArizona dance majors call this exclusive award- winning 300-seat facility home, where they perform and rehearse over 30 times annually. The studio above mirrors the stage size, offering beautiful campus views.

Legacy & Emerging Artists

In addition to our renowned faculty, students have the privilege of experiencing choreographic works and workshops by both legacy and contemporary choreographers, including Tyce Diorio, Al Blackstone, Joe Lanteri, Martha Graham, and George Balanchine – semesterly.

Student Choreography

Students engage in choreography classes to develop their artistic voice. Each semester, a dedicated show provides a platform for students to showcase their work, supporting their growth as young choreographers.
